SherWeb, a cloud services provider specializing in Microsoft (News
- Alert) technologies such as Hosted Exchange, SharePoint, Office 365 and Lync, has recently expanded its partnership with Ingram Micro (News
- Alert) to help resellers in the U.S and Canada. In fact, the company has just launched a new co-branded distribution model to Ingram Micro resellers, designed to address the issues associated with customer support.
The new distribution model will benefit both SherWeb and its resellers. As the demand for cloud-based solutions such as Hosted Exchange and Office 365 continues to grow, the newly created initiative will offer a consistent revenue stream for channel partners. The new model also complements SherWeb’s current white label reseller program and relieves resellers from the cost and responsibility of providing migration assistance and technical support to customers. Instead of contacting the resellers, customers can directly contact SherWeb’s technical support.
“One of the most common requests we hear from our partners is for support in the provisioning of new cloud services, and SherWeb is proactively addressing that barrier to entry with this integrated offering through Ingram Micro,” said Jason Bystrak, director of sales, services, Ingram Micro North America, in a statement.
“Working with vendors that accelerate the adoption of those cloud services, as well as easing adoption for both end users and our partners, is essential for taking advantage of that opportunity,” Bystrak further said.
Additionally, the Office 365 provider has identified that several solution providers, MSPs and VARs are reluctant to migrate to the cloud because of the cost and effort involved in providing technical support to the end-client. The new distributor model benefits resellers as they can offer the service of experienced technicians under their own brand. The program even allows partners to own the customer, set end-client pricing, and handle invoicing.
